免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

html可以开发小程序么

HTML是一种用于构建网页和应用程序的标记语言。它包括许多不同的标记,用于创建各种不同的文本、图像、表格、输入框等元素。虽然HTML本身并不能直接创建应用程序,但是它可以作为一种语言来构建应用程序。在本文中,我们将研究HTML如何用于开发小程序。

小程序是指那些不需下载安装即可直接使用的应用,其实质是一种轻量级的应用程序,无需使用过多的硬件资源和存储空间。一些流行的小程序包括微信小程序、支付宝小程序等等。

HTML是Web开发的基础语言之一,通过HTML标记和样式样式语言CSS,可以轻松构建Web页面。 但是,对于对比网页更复杂的小程序,HTML需要与其他语言和框架合作才能完成。

小程序最常用的HTML框架是微信小程序,它将HTML与JS和CSS相结合,并提供了一些特定的API和一整套开发工具。下面我们将详细介绍如何使用HTML在微信小程序中开发小程序。

1. 基本架构

微信小程序的基本架构如下:

![](https://www.wangym.net/assets/upload/2020/12/image-5fd09da64ded7.png)

其中,app.js、page.js为脚本文件,.wxml为模板文件,.wxss为样式文件

2. HTML在小程序中的使用

在小程序中使用HTML主要是通过WXSS(WeiXin Style Sheets)和WXML(WeiXin Markup Language)两种语言实现的。

其中,WXML是一种类似于HTML的标记语言,它基于XML语言,提供了一整套用于构建小程序的标记,包括视图层标记(如view、image、text等)和导航层标记(如navigator、picker等)等等。WXML的语法与HTML基本相似,但其具有更高的可扩展性、更好的代码封装性和更具有表达性等优势。

WXSS与CSS非常类似,但存在一些不同之处。它提供了一些特定的样式规则,如rpx单位(相对于屏幕宽度的百分比),以及一些特定的样式类,如.wx开头的类(如.wx-view)。

3. 示例代码

下面是一个简单的小程序示例代码,用于显示一个图片和一段文本:

```

Hello World!

.container {

display: flex;

justify-content: center;

align-items: center;

flex-direction: column;

}

image {

width: 200rpx;

height: 200rpx;

}

```

在上面的代码中,我们使用了view、image、text等WXML标记,以及container、image等WXSS样式类。这些标记和样式类将通过小程序框架渲染成一个图像和一段文本。

4. 总结

在本文中,我们介绍了HTML如何用于开发小程序。尽管HTML不能直接构建小程序,但与JavaScript和CSS结合使用,HTML可以用作构建小程序的一种标记语言。

微信小程序的WXML和WXSS是两种特定的语言,非常适合开发小程序。它们结合了HTML和CSS相同的基本语法,提供了一套更具表现力和可扩展性的标记和样式规则。如果你还没有尝试过使用HTML构建小程序,那么现在就是你开始的好时机。


相关知识:
安徽私域流量小程序开发公司电话地址
安徽私域流量小程序开发公司是一家老牌IT行业公司,具有多年的开发经验和人才积累。在私域流量小程序开发领域,该公司有着独特的技术和方法论,并能够提供完整的解决方案,针对不同的客户需求,制定一体化的小程序开发方案,从而保证每个客户的需求都能得到满足。安徽私域流
2023-08-09
安徽幼儿托管班小程序开发平台官网
安徽幼儿托管班小程序开发平台是一种基于微信小程序的平台,为托管班提供一种便捷的管理和服务方式。该平台可以为家长提供方便的托管服务预定和咨询,也可以为托管班提供轻松的管理和营销功能。该平台的设计理念主要包括以下几点:首先,平台需要简单易用,方便家长和托管班管
2023-08-09
安徽小程序专业开发公司
安徽小程序专业开发公司是一家专注于小程序开发的企业,提供小程序的设计、开发、上线、运营等多方面服务。小程序是指基于微信或其他社交平台的轻应用程序,其具有入口简单、流程快速、功能实用等特点,受到越来越多的企业和用户的关注。以下是安徽小程序专业开发公司的详细介
2023-08-09
qq小程序和微信小程序开发区别在哪
随着移动互联网的发展,小程序这种轻便、灵活、易用的新型应用也渐渐进入大众视野。目前市面上,最为常见的两种小程序包括QQ小程序和微信小程序。虽然两者都是小程序,但是它们之间还是存在一些差别的,下面就让我们来详细介绍一下QQ小程序和微信小程序开发的区别。一、平
2023-08-09
python加小程序开发的优点
Python是一门功能强大的高级编程语言,而小程序是一种在线应用程序,通常运行在小型设备的浏览器中,如智能手机。Python和小程序可以相互结合进行开发,有以下几个优点。1. 简单易学Python语言设计简洁,语法简单清晰,易于学习。小程序采用的是Java
2023-08-09
oa小程序开发app外包
随着互联网普及的发展,越来越多的企业或组织需要一种能够管理办公事务的软件,它能够在移动设备上方便地进行处理、管理一些事务,这种办公软件即OA系统(Office Automation System)。而对于OA系统的小程序开发,则是能够在手机、电脑等多个平台
2023-08-09
java开发弄微信小程序
微信小程序是一种轻量级的应用程序,不需要用户下载安装即可直接使用,相比于传统的APP具有更快的加载速度和更低的资源占用。Java开发人员可以利用微信提供的开发工具和API,在微信开发平台上构建小程序,实现个性化的功能和服务。微信小程序的架构和开发环境微信小
2023-08-09
h5app开发小程序
H5App是一种基于HTML5实现的移动应用开发形式,是新一代的HTML5应用程序生态系统。相比于传统的本地应用程序,H5App具有较高的灵活性、开发成本低、跨平台性强、可维护性强等优势,逐渐成为移动应用开发的主要趋势之一。而小程序则是近年来出现的微信社交
2023-08-09
eclipse能开发小程序吗
Eclipse 是一个开放源代码的、基于 Java 的集成开发环境(IDE),在 Java 开发中是非常流行的工具之一。Eclipse 不仅可以开发 Java 应用程序,也可以开发其他编程语言的应用程序,比如 Android 应用程序、Java Web 应
2023-08-09
小程序java开发工具
小程序是一种轻量级的应用程序,可以在微信等平台上运行,不需要下载安装即可使用。小程序的开发工具主要分为两类:基于web端的开发工具和本地化的开发工具。在基于web端的开发工具中,主要使用的是基于微信开发者工具的web IDE。这个IDE是微信官方推出的,使
2023-05-26
微信小程序开发工具缓存
微信小程序开发工具是开发微信小程序的必备工具,它集成了代码编辑、调试、预览等多种功能,能够帮助开发者快速地开发和调试小程序。在使用过程中,开发者经常会遇到开发工具卡顿、编译出错等问题。其中一个常见的问题就是开发工具的缓存问题。本文将详细介绍微信小程序开发工
2023-05-26
微信小程序开发工具不可以使用
微信小程序是一种新兴的应用开发形式,让开发者可以通过小程序开发工具创建出功能齐全、体验流畅的小程序应用。然而,有时候我们在使用小程序开发工具时可能会遇到无法使用的情况,这时候就需要对其实现原理和限制进行认识。首先,我们需要了解小程序开发工具的基本组成部分。
2023-05-26